腐植酸的选择性降解及其分子量测定研究

摘    要:天然腐植酸资源丰富,腐植酸的选择性氧化降解及合成研究涉及的机理复杂,应用领域宽.通过超声活化、化学氧化、生物降解等方法对原料煤进行预处理,有效地提高了原料煤中腐植酸和黄腐酸的含量,其中生物降解褐煤、风化煤9~30 d,棕、黑腐酸含量增加到302.6%,黄腐酸含量增加到593.99%;并通过对冰点下降常数的修正,建立了适...

Abstract:Humic acid is rich in natural resources.It is complex in mechanism and wide in application to do research on selectively oxidation and synthesis of humic acid.Content of humic acid and fulvic acid in raw coal was effectively raised by such pre-processing as ultrasonic activation,biological degradation activation in my study.Content of lignite fulvic acid was increased by 393.99% after treatment of bacterium for 9~30 days with degradation rate of ulmic acid and humic acid up to 302.6%,and a new way of molecu...
